Got it. The answer is no. None of the AMG GT models were ever designed as a GT car (SLS Black Series served as a basis for the AMG GT's)
These were were designed to compete with Porsche 911's and then from their GTS and up. They have been remarkably successful in the process as well given that the 911 has been fine-tuned over many decades and the GT Black Series ended up being the fastest production car around the Nurburgring. Must have been a blow to the ego of Porsche as the went out to work with Manthey Racing to add a $100k performance kit for their GT2RS just to make it .3 seconds faster. So not quite a stock production car like the Black Series
